Psalms 72:1-7, 18-19

Of Solomon.

72 God, give your judgments to the king. Give your righteousness to the king’s son. 2 Let him judge your people with righteousness and your poor ones with justice. 3 Let the mountains bring peace to the people; let the hills bring righteousness. 4 Let the king bring justice to people who are poor; let him save the children of those who are needy, but let him crush oppressors! 5 Let the king live as long as the sun, as long as the moon, generation to generation. 6 Let him fall like rain upon fresh-cutgrass, like showers that water the earth. 7 Let the righteous flourish throughout their lives, and let peace prosper until the moon is no more. 18 Bless the Lord God, the God of Israel - the only one who does wondrous things! 19 Bless God’s glorious name forever; let his glory fill all the earth! Amen and Amen!

Isaiah 11:1-10

A shoot from Jesse’s stump

11 A shoot will grow up from the stump of Jesse; a branch will sprout from his roots. 2 The Lord’s spirit will rest upon him, a spirit of wisdom and understanding, a spirit of planning and strength, a spirit of knowledge and fear of the Lord. 3 He will delight in fearing the Lord. He won’t judge by appearances, nor decide by hearsay. 4 He will judge the needy with righteousness, and decide with equity for those who suffer in the land. He will strike the violent with the rod of his mouth; by the breath of his lips he will kill the wicked. 5 Righteousness will be the belt around his hips, and faithfulness the belt around his waist. 6 The wolf will live with the lamb, and the leopard will lie down with the young goat; the calf and the young lion will feed together, and a little child will lead them. 7 The cow and the bear will graze. Their young will lie down together, and a lion will eat straw like an ox. 8 A nursing child will play over the snake’s hole; toddlers will reach right over the serpent’s den. 9 They won’t harm or destroy anywhere on my holy mountain. The earth will surely be filled with the knowledge of the Lord, just as the water covers the sea.
